学数据库可以做什么工作

学数据库可以做什么工作

学习数据库可以让你进入许多领域,包括但不限于:数据库管理员、数据分析师、数据科学家、数据工程师、业务智能分析师、大数据工程师、系统分析师、软件开发工程师等。其中,数据库管理员(DBA)的工作是最直接与数据库相关的。数据库管理员是企业的信息技术专家,负责管理公司的数据和信息系统。他们的主要工作包括:设计和创建数据库,保证数据库的安全性和完整性,优化数据库性能,处理数据库相关的故障,以及制定并执行备份和恢复策略等。这项工作需要深厚的数据库知识,包括数据库设计原理、数据库管理系统、SQL语言、数据库安全等。

一、数据库管理员

数据库管理员(DBA)是直接负责管理和维护数据库的IT专业人员。他们的职责范围非常广泛,包括数据库的安装、配置、升级、备份、恢复、安全管理、性能优化等。他们需要掌握各种数据库技术,如SQL、PL/SQL、Oracle、MySQL、SQL Server、DB2等,以及操作系统如Windows、Linux、Unix等。此外,他们还需要具备良好的问题解决能力,以处理数据库出现的各种问题。

二、数据分析师

数据分析师是利用数据来帮助公司做出决策的专业人员。他们通过收集、处理、分析大量数据,提供有关业务运行情况、市场趋势、客户行为等方面的洞察,以便公司做出更明智的决策。他们需要熟练掌握各种数据分析工具,如Excel、R、Python、SAS、SPSS等,以及数据库技术如SQL、NoSQL等。

三、数据科学家

数据科学家是一种新兴的专业角色,他们不仅需要掌握数据分析的技能,还需要具备机器学习、统计学、编程等多领域的知识。他们的工作主要是通过分析和解释复杂的数据集,发现数据背后的模式和趋势,为公司提供有价值的见解和预测。他们需要熟练掌握各种数据处理和机器学习工具,如Python、R、Hadoop、Spark、TensorFlow等,以及数据库技术如SQL、NoSQL等。

四、数据工程师

数据工程师的主要任务是设计、构建和管理大数据基础设施。他们需要处理大量的数据,将其转化为能够被数据分析师和数据科学家使用的格式。他们需要掌握各种大数据处理工具和框架,如Hadoop、Spark、Kafka、Flink、Hive、HBase等,以及数据库技术如SQL、NoSQL等。

五、业务智能分析师

业务智能分析师的工作是使用数据分析工具来收集和分析公司的业务数据,从而帮助公司了解业务的运行情况,发现问题,提高效率,优化业务流程。他们需要掌握各种业务智能工具,如Tableau、Power BI、QlikView等,以及数据库技术如SQL等。

六、大数据工程师

大数据工程师是专门处理大数据的IT专业人员。他们的工作主要是设计和构建大数据系统,处理和分析大量的数据。他们需要掌握各种大数据处理工具和框架,如Hadoop、Spark、Kafka等,以及数据库技术如SQL、NoSQL等。

七、系统分析师

系统分析师的工作是帮助公司理解他们的IT系统的运行情况,提出改进建议,设计新的系统。他们需要掌握各种系统分析方法和工具,以及数据库技术如SQL等。

八、软件开发工程师

软件开发工程师的工作是设计和编写软件。他们需要掌握各种编程语言,如Java、C++、Python等,以及数据库技术如SQL、NoSQL等。他们的工作内容可能包括数据库的设计和优化,因此,数据库的知识对他们来说是非常重要的。

相关问答FAQs:

1. 学习数据库可以让你成为一名数据库管理员。 数据库管理员是企业中非常重要的角色之一,他们负责管理和维护数据库系统,确保数据的安全性和完整性。作为数据库管理员,你将学习如何创建数据库、设计表结构、优化查询性能、备份和恢复数据等技能,以保证数据库的正常运行。

2. 学习数据库可以让你成为一名数据分析师。 数据分析师是当前非常热门的职业,他们利用数据库中的大量数据进行分析和挖掘,为企业提供决策支持。通过学习数据库,你将掌握数据抽取、数据清洗、数据挖掘、数据可视化等技术,能够从海量数据中发现有价值的信息,并为企业提供合理的决策建议。

3. 学习数据库可以让你成为一名应用开发人员。 在当今数字化时代,几乎所有的应用都需要和数据库进行交互,存储和管理数据。通过学习数据库,你将掌握SQL语言,能够编写数据库操作的代码,实现数据的增删改查。这将使你成为一名全栈开发人员,能够独立完成应用的开发和部署工作。

总而言之,学习数据库可以让你在数据库管理、数据分析和应用开发等领域找到工作。随着数据的不断增长和需求的增加,数据库技术将会越来越重要,具备数据库知识的人才将会有更广阔的职业发展空间。

文章标题:学数据库可以做什么工作,发布者:不及物动词,转载请注明出处:https://worktile.com/kb/p/2887027

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
不及物动词的头像不及物动词
上一篇 2024年7月15日
下一篇 2024年7月15日

相关推荐

  • 2024年9款优质CRM系统全方位解析

    文章介绍的工具有:纷享销客、Zoho CRM、八百客、红圈通、简道云、简信CRM、Salesforce、HubSpot CRM、Apptivo。 在选择合适的CRM系统时,许多企业面临着功能繁多、选择困难的痛点。对于中小企业来说,找到一个既能提高客户关系管理效率,又能适应业务扩展的CRM系统尤为重要…

    2024年7月25日
    1600
  • 数据库权限关系图表是什么

    数据库权限关系图表是一种以图表形式展示数据库权限分配和管理的工具。它可以有效地帮助我们理解和管理数据库中的各种权限关系。数据库权限关系图表主要包含以下几个部分:数据对象、用户(或用户组)、权限类型、权限级别、权限状态等。其中,数据对象是权限关系图表中的核心元素,它代表了数据库中的各种数据资源,如表、…

    2024年7月22日
    200
  • 诚信数据库是什么意思

    诚信数据库是一种收集、存储和管理个人或组织诚信信息的系统。它是一种用于评估和管理个人或组织行为的工具,通常由政府、商业组织或者非营利组织进行运营。诚信数据库的主要功能包括:1、评估个人或组织的诚信状况;2、提供决策支持;3、预防和控制风险;4、促进社会信用体系建设。 在这四大功能中,评估个人或组织的…

    2024年7月22日
    400
  • 数据库期末关系代数是什么

    关系代数是一种对关系进行操作的代数系统,是关系模型的数学基础,主要用于从关系数据库中检索数据。其操作包括选择、投影、并集、差集、笛卡尔积、连接、除法等。其中,选择操作是对关系中的元组进行筛选,只保留满足某一条件的元组;投影操作则是从关系中选择出一部分属性构造一个新的关系。 一、选择操作 选择操作是关…

    2024年7月22日
    700
  • 数据库中时间是什么类型

    在数据库中,时间类型通常使用DATETIME、TIMESTAMP、DATE、TIME这几种。DATETIME类型用于表示日期和时间的组合,TIMESTAMP类型用于表示从1970-01-01 00:00:00 UTC开始的秒数,DATE类型仅表示日期而不包含时间部分,TIME类型仅表示时间而不包含日…

    2024年7月22日
    700

发表回复

登录后才能评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部